Why each option
Conduct Procurements is the PMBOK process where a project team evaluates incoming bids against predefined selection criteria and selects one or more qualified sellers to award contracts.
Close Procurements is the process of completing and settling each contract, including resolving open items and formally closing the agreement - it occurs after the contracted work is done, not during vendor selection.
According to the PMBOK Guide, Conduct Procurements is the process of obtaining seller responses, selecting a seller, and awarding a contract. Applying previously defined selection criteria to evaluate vendor bids and proposals in order to identify qualified and acceptable sellers is the defining activity of this process. Nancy's action of reviewing bids against criteria to choose sellers is the textbook description of Conduct Procurements.
Plan Procurements involves deciding what to procure, how to procure it, and documenting the procurement approach and selection criteria - this planning happens before vendors submit their bids.
Administer Procurements manages procurement relationships and monitors contract performance after a seller has already been selected and work has begun, not during the selection phase.
